Output 181d3735f985896a1441a130543d33e95ddff4cc565175c195aae32b47a8f63a:152

value
43967
script pubkey
OP_0 OP_PUSHBYTES_32 fdf8be2c6840de3abf3f7b8c31450a2c99825d8c5eaf9053b194e486d4212a81
address
bc1qlhututrggr0r40el0wxrz3g29jvcyhvvt6heq5a3jnjgd4pp92qs0qem83
transaction
181d3735f985896a1441a130543d33e95ddff4cc565175c195aae32b47a8f63a
spent
true